HB series (PowerStor) Super Capacitors
Unique, ultra-high capacitance devices in compact packages utilizing electrochemical double layer capacitor (EDLC) construction combined with new, high performance materials
Low ESR for high power density and large current demand
Large capacitance for high energy density
Long operating life in excess of 10 years
